I've read that the 3.70's are better for the auto than the 3.91's due to the transmission gearing.
That's pretty much what most people on the forum are saying. It would be fun to try 3.91s or even shorter just to see how it felt. It'd probably be really wild on the auto. The nice thing about upgrading the gears is that even 6th gear becomes very useable. You still have to downshift if you want that kick-in-your-face power, but you can keep it in 6th on the highway and still accelerate reasonably.

I do have the Boston Acoustics audio, so the ******** was the perfect complement. I'm no audiophile, but the difference in bass response was well worth it. Better, (and cheaper) than the factory sub option. I also disconnected the factory center speaker on the dash for better stereo separation.
